LEADERSHIP REVIEW BRIEFING — JV PROPOSAL

Finance team: Kettrell Systems proposes a 50/50 joint venture covering the Marlowe distribution corridor. Capital commitment: moderate; payback modeled at four years. Governance terms acceptable; IP carve-outs still open. Risk: counterparty concentration. Recommendation: proceed to term sheet, subject to audit of Kettrell's regional books. Supporting strategy detail is in the confidential note below.

internal memo for kahog-bahaf: The southern region missed its Gilok quota by 29.6 percent last quarter. Eliaelax Freight plans to lower the Lamvan list price by 20.5 percent in May. The steering committee signed off on a budget of $124.3 million for Project Istir. The renewal with Lamoxix Holdings closes at $265.3 million a year, 25.4 percent below the last contract.

Hi team,

Before I hand off the 3.2 release, please note the humidity sensor drift reported on Verdana controllers in the Elmbrook trial site. Drift exceeds 4% after roughly ten days of continuous operation; firmware 3.2.1 adds an automatic recalibration cycle every 72 hours. Support should advise growers to install 3.2.1 and trigger a manual recalibration once. The hotfix bundle must be verified before distribution, so I'm including the signing key used for the 3.2.1 packages below.

release key, fahof-yagap: bky3_m5d

Checklist item 7 — Off-site run, Records Team

Hardware security module (Tarnoway KX unit) to be transported from the Belgrave Street vault to the Ossmere data annex. Confirm the transit case is double-locked and the custody log countersigned by both the releasing officer and the driver. Do not leave the unit unattended at any staging point, and verify the annex receiving clerk is present before departure. The courier hand-over instruction for this run appears immediately below.

dispatch memo: the istwyn norwyn courier leaves the lamael kaswyn briwyn tamix jorael gorix zoreth holir ledger at gate 3079 under passcode 677723